For the incoming director. Q3 review confirmed a write-down on the Penhallow component line: obsolete stock at the Draymoor warehouse, plus slow-moving finished goods tied to the discontinued Arcline series. Root causes: over-forecasting during the launch push and a missed engineering change notice. Controls now in place: monthly aging review, tightened MRP parameters, sign-off threshold lowered. No restatement required; auditors at Fennick & Rowe concur. Residual exposure is minimal. Context on where this fits strategically is noted below.

management briefing: Headcount on the Belix team goes from 60 to 93 by the end of November. Gross margin on Belix came in at 23 percent against a plan of 47 percent.

# ------------------------------------------------------------
# Pavilion Kiosk watchdog config — support team reference.
# WATCHDOG_INTERVAL_SEC=30 controls heartbeat checks; if the
# kiosk UI misses three beats, the watchdog restarts it and
# logs to the Fenmore console. Don't lower the interval below
# 15. The watchdog reports upstream using the credential on
# the line that follows.

secret setting of taduf-bahip: COURIER_KEY5=49c55

CI note: thumbcrush (batch image resize CLI) failing on the arm64 runners only. Cause: vectorized resample path assumes 64-byte alignment the new allocator doesn't guarantee. Workaround flag --no-simd applied in the pipeline; perf hit ~12%, acceptable for this release. Proper fix tracked separately. Release manager: do not promote earlier builds. The green candidate is identified by the token below.

pipeline stamp: htk4_66df